**Table 1** Data ability lifecycle APIs
|API|Description|
|:------|:------|
|onInitialized|Called during ability initialization to initialize the relational database (RDB).|
|update|Updates data in the database.|
|query|Queries data in the database.|
|delete|Deletes one or more data records from the database.|
|normalizeUri|Normalizes the URI. A normalized URI applies to cross-device use, persistence, backup, and restore. When the context changes, it ensures that the same data item can be referenced.|
|batchInsert|Inserts multiple data records into the database.|
|denormalizeUri|Converts a normalized URI generated by **normalizeUri** into a denormalized URI.|
|insert|Inserts a data record into the database.|
|openFile|Opens a file.|
|getFileTypes|Obtains the MIME type of a file.|
|getType|Obtains the MIME type matching the data specified by the URI.|
|executeBatch|Operates data in the database in batches.|
|call|Calls a custom API.|
